Top 5 3D Anime Games on Android in Italy for Q4 2023

During the fourth quarter of 2023, the top 5 3D anime games on the Android platform in Italy exhibited diverse trends in downloads, revenue, and weekly active users. Here’s a closer look at their performance, based on data from Sensor Tower.

CAPTAIN TSUBASA: ACE by Program Twenty Three showed a significant increase in revenue, peaking at approximately $14.6K in the last week of December. Downloads started strong at 38.3K in early December but dropped to 5K in the following week, before rising again to 16K by the end of the month. Weekly active users started at 31.6K and saw a gradual increase, ending the quarter at around 25.7K.

Hero Clash: Playtime Go from Glaciers Game had a fluctuating revenue stream, reaching a high of $7.6K in late October and closing the quarter at $3.7K. Downloads spiked to 17.4K in mid-October but saw a decline in November, with a resurgence to 9.9K in the last week of December. Weekly active users followed a similar trend, peaking at 19.4K in mid-October and ending the quarter at 11.9K.

Genshin Impact by COGNOSPHERE PTE. LTD. experienced consistent revenue throughout the quarter, with notable peaks at $52.7K in early November and $51.1K in mid-October. Downloads remained relatively stable, fluctuating between 3K and 5.7K. Weekly active users showed slight variations, starting at 87.4K and ending the quarter at 75.2K.

Honkai: Star Rail, also from COGNOSPHERE PTE. LTD., saw its highest revenue of $50.9K in early October, with a notable dip in November, before rising to $32.8K in the last week of December. Downloads were stable, ranging from 2.5K to 4.1K. Weekly active users showed steady engagement, starting at 34.3K and finishing the quarter at 37.9K.

Black Clover M by Garena International II demonstrated a strong revenue performance, starting at $13.1K in late November and climbing to $32.3K by the end of December. Downloads started at 22.2K but dropped to around 3.3K by the end of the quarter. Weekly active users decreased from 16.4K to 11.2K over the same period.
